S-Index Interpretation
The S-Index (Sharing Index) is a comprehensive metric that represents the cumulative impact of all your datasets. It is calculated as the sum of Dataset Index scores across all your claimed datasets.
What it means:
- A higher S-index indicates greater overall impact of your datasets relative to typical datasets in their fields of research
- The S-Index grows as you add more datasets or as existing datasets gain more citations and mentions
- It provides a single number to track your research data impact over time

This figure shows the expected position of J1207-3900 (Thick green line; Gagné et al. 2014b, see first link below) and its uncertainty (dashed green line) in a spectral type-absolute magnitude diagram (from Liu et al. 2013, see second link below), using the statistical distance prediction from BANYAN II (Gagné et al. 2014a, see third link below). It can be seen that J1207-3900 is expected to be neither over- or under- luminous as compared to old, field L dwarfs. This is consistent with other young L1 dwarfs, which are inflated, but more dusty ; the two effects cancel out on their total luminosity. However, due to enhanced dust it has redder than normal NIR colors (see Gagné e tal. 2014b). Please cite all 3 references in the links below if you use this figure.

These IDL save files each contain a structure, grouping all spectral indices from several bibliographical references. There is one IDL savefile per spectrum. You can find all spectra in the Montreal Spectral Library (1st link below). The data can be restored into IDL with the following example command : IDL> restore, 'J1247-3816_SpeX_LowRes15_spectral_indices.sav', /verbose It is also possible to restore IDL save files in Python (see 2nd link below on how to do this) Please cite Gagné et al. 2014b (3rd link below) as well as corresponding references in the IDL structure tag names, when you use any of these informations.
